Chronic Pain Support Group
Physicians and professionalsdefine pain as chronic if it lasts longer than three to six months and is persistent. It's distinct from acute pain that is a direct result of injury or trauma. Doctors don't believe we are in pain.
When they finally do get that there is pain, the first reaction is "learn to live with it"
If you are lucky enough to get decent treatment, some addicts or $$$ hungry pill mill doctors cause honest people to pass laws preventing yoy from keeping the doctor you know and love.
The pharmacies treat you like an addict and yell things out accro0ss the store like "she gets them here all the time"
"why do you have three pills left"
"you are way to early for this script" (it can be filled tomorrow)
Nurses act like you are taking money outta their pockets when you talk about your pain
Family compares thier hang nail to your severe CP
Friends fade away when you don't get "better" from the last appointment with the doctor
Underlying all that fear is the constant fear that something is just not right and the doctors are ignoring you until it is too late and whatever is wrong will slowly kill you.
So we have a lot of hits all the time, very little support and struggle against an unseen enemy. I think we might occasionally feel paranoid with reasons.
